Synopsis
We cannot control where and when we are born. The country in which we suddenly appear largely determines our future opportunities. However, Pavol believes that we don’t have to restrict ourselves to what a limited territory offers. He sees himself as a global opportunist, creating his own parallel space through a nomadic lifestyle and evolving technologies. Pavol absorbs inspiration from his travels, where he meets people who have voluntarily or involuntarily exited the system and left their homelands. Parallel Space is a documentary road movie that follows Pavol as he explores different forms of freedom. Freedom, which used to be presented to us as a fundamental social value, but, in reality, it often requires constant struggle to achieve and maintain.
